What is an Array ?


Arrays a kind of data structure that can store a fixed-size sequential collection of elements of the same type. An array is used to store a collection of data, but it is often more useful to think of an array as a collection of variables of the same type.

 
 

Instead of declaring individual variables, such as number0, number1, …, and number99, you declare one array variable such as numbers and use numbers[0], numbers[1], and …, numbers[99] to represent individual variables. A specific element in an array is accessed by an index.

All arrays consist of contiguous memory locations. The lowest address corresponds to the first element and the highest address to the last element.


Here is source code of the C Program to replace all Even elements by 0 and Odd by 1. The C program is successfully compiled and run(on Codeblocks) on a Windows system. The program output is also shown in below.

 

SOURCE CODE : :

/* C Program to replace all Even elements by 0 and Odd by 1  */

#include <stdio.h>

void readArray(int arr[], int size)
{
    int i =0;

    printf("Enter elements of array :: \n");

    for(i=0; i < size; i++)
    {
        printf("\nEnter arr[%d] :: ",i);
        scanf("%d",&arr[i]);
    }
}

void printArray(int arr[], int size)
{
    int i =0;

    printf("\nElements are : ");

    for(i=0; i < size; i++)
    {
        printf("\narr[%d] : %d",i,arr[i]);
    }
    printf("\n");
}

void replaceEvenOdd(int arr[], int size)
{
    int i=0;

    for(i=0; i < size; i++)
    {
        if( arr[i] % 2 == 0 )
            arr[i] = 0 ;
        else
            arr[i] = 1 ;
    }
}

int main()
{
    int arr[10];

    readArray(arr,10);

    printf("\nBefore replacement : ");
    printArray(arr,10);

    replaceEvenOdd(arr,10);

    printf("\nAfter replacement : ");
    printArray(arr,10);

    return 0;
}

OUTPUT : :


/* C Program to replace all Even elements by 0 and Odd by 1  */

Enter elements of array ::

Enter arr[0] :: 1

Enter arr[1] :: 2

Enter arr[2] :: 3

Enter arr[3] :: 4

Enter arr[4] :: 5

Enter arr[5] :: 6

Enter arr[6] :: 7

Enter arr[7] :: 8

Enter arr[8] :: 9

Enter arr[9] :: 0

Before replacement :
Elements are :
arr[0] : 1
arr[1] : 2
arr[2] : 3
arr[3] : 4
arr[4] : 5
arr[5] : 6
arr[6] : 7
arr[7] : 8
arr[8] : 9
arr[9] : 0

After replacement :
Elements are :
arr[0] : 1
arr[1] : 0
arr[2] : 1
arr[3] : 0
arr[4] : 1
arr[5] : 0
arr[6] : 1
arr[7] : 0
arr[8] : 1
arr[9] : 0
